| | def decimal_encoder(dec_value: Decimal) -> Union[int, float]: |
| | """Encodes a Decimal as int of there's no exponent, otherwise float. |
| | |
| | This is useful when we use ConstrainedDecimal to represent Numeric(x,0) |
| | where a integer (but not int typed) is used. Encoding this as a float |
| | results in failed round-tripping between encode and parse. |
| | Our Id type is a prime example of this. |
| | |
| | >>> decimal_encoder(Decimal("1.0")) |
| | 1.0 |
| | |
| | >>> decimal_encoder(Decimal("1")) |
| | 1 |
| | """ |
| | exponent = dec_value.as_tuple().exponent |
| | if isinstance(exponent, int) and exponent >= 0: |
| | return int(dec_value) |
| | else: |
| | return float(dec_value) |

| | ENCODERS_BY_TYPE: Dict[Type[Any], Callable[[Any], Any]] = { |
| | bytes: lambda o: o.decode(), |
| | Color: str, |
| | datetime.date: isoformat, |
| | datetime.datetime: isoformat, |
| | datetime.time: isoformat, |
| | datetime.timedelta: lambda td: td.total_seconds(), |
| | Decimal: decimal_encoder, |
| | Enum: lambda o: o.value, |
| | frozenset: list, |
| | deque: list, |
| | GeneratorType: list, |
| | IPv4Address: str, |
| | IPv4Interface: str, |
| | IPv4Network: str, |
| | IPv6Address: str, |
| | IPv6Interface: str, |
| | IPv6Network: str, |
| | NameEmail: str, |
| | Path: str, |
| | Pattern: lambda o: o.pattern, |
| | SecretBytes: str, |
| | SecretStr: str, |
| | set: list, |
| | UUID: str, |
| | } |
| |
|
| |
|
| | @deprecated( |
| | '`pydantic_encoder` is deprecated, use `pydantic_core.to_jsonable_python` instead.', |
| | category=None, |
| | ) |
| | def pydantic_encoder(obj: Any) -> Any: |
| | warnings.warn( |
| | '`pydantic_encoder` is deprecated, use `pydantic_core.to_jsonable_python` instead.', |
| | category=PydanticDeprecatedSince20, |
| | stacklevel=2, |
| | ) |
| | from dataclasses import asdict, is_dataclass |
| |
|
| | BaseModel = import_cached_base_model() |
| |
|
| | if isinstance(obj, BaseModel): |
| | return obj.model_dump() |
| | elif is_dataclass(obj): |
| | return asdict(obj) |
| |
|
| | |
| | for base in obj.__class__.__mro__[:-1]: |
| | try: |
| | encoder = ENCODERS_BY_TYPE[base] |
| | except KeyError: |
| | continue |
| | return encoder(obj) |
| | else: |
| | raise TypeError(f"Object of type '{obj.__class__.__name__}' is not JSON serializable") |

| | @deprecated('`timedelta_isoformat` is deprecated.', category=None) |
| | def timedelta_isoformat(td: datetime.timedelta) -> str: |
| | """ISO 8601 encoding for Python timedelta object.""" |
| | warnings.warn('`timedelta_isoformat` is deprecated.', category=PydanticDeprecatedSince20, stacklevel=2) |
| | minutes, seconds = divmod(td.seconds, 60) |
| | hours, minutes = divmod(minutes, 60) |
| | return f'{"-" if td.days < 0 else ""}P{abs(td.days)}DT{hours:d}H{minutes:d}M{seconds:d}.{td.microseconds:06d}S' |
